Output 21afbb55c3979ac89bab220252a8c278a2292183dd0477919512ac98034c5c44:0

value
42410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3527f64a69544b0fd58ecc46307f5a11d00add85 OP_EQUAL
address
36Y5cKm6i5uzkXk6bwt8S2m7uo53syjEQd
transaction
21afbb55c3979ac89bab220252a8c278a2292183dd0477919512ac98034c5c44
spent
true